微笑哥,你好。我是

(提问)劉勇祥 : 微笑哥,你好。

我是14年毕业 17年下半年培训 18年正式开始程序开发。 现在感觉大部分技术知道能用,对于底层原理就不算精通, 大概也能知道,去年下半年在小公司架构组,维护也了解了 些,个人也想往架构方向发展。现在刚在重庆工作,对目前 工作不太满意,只有业务开发,没有太多技术点。重庆大环 境不太好,工作也不好找。现在很迷茫 不太清楚怎么规划以 后。想请你指点一下,感激

2019-04-17

回答:其实工作两三年之后很容到这个阶段,如果不努力突 破的话就一直在这个阶段晃悠,我个人深有体会。 想要突破 这个阶段有两种比较主流的方式: 第一,靠自己去学习。 问 题中没有提到你的开发语言,我姑且认为是 Java 程序员吧, 如果以及熟练掌握了各种语法、框架的使用,到这个阶段最 好多常使去学习一下底层原理,比如 Jvm 、多线程开发、响 应式编程等。 通过底层原理反向在复习曾经用过的技术,慢 慢的就会有一种融汇贯通的感觉,推荐多读几本书:比如深 入理解 Jvm 原理, Java 并发编程,或者去看一些网上的课 程,但一定要动手,刚看很难记住,比如做一些小项目,或 者写成文章总结下来。 第二,靠环境来逼迫自己 有时候自己 的自律达不到,最好的办法是让环境去逼迫你学习,我当初 因为做了互联网金融,遇到了很多问题,自己是技术负责 人,不可能靠别人,解决一个问题后就去了解它本后的原 因,不断解决问题,不断学习、不断复盘,不断总结,慢慢 的技术自然就提高了。 找一些对技术要求高一点的互联网公 司,特别是用户量或者并发量比较高的公司,由于公司的发 展必须要使用很多比较先进的技术、开源软件、或者遇到各 种各样的问题,其实就连普通的一个sql查询,在海量并发的 情况下要求都是不一样的。 当然如果本地互联网公司不太

好,如果可能建议去一线试试,此时不博何时搏。 想做好架 构必须要了解底层,另外需要早一个行业沉淀下来,有了行 业积累以后的职场生涯才更好走。 圈友也可以发表发表看 法。(19赞)

评论区:

秦人 : 转行不易!

劉勇祥 : 感谢微笑哥的回复。我是JAVA语言。之前在深圳工作,确实要有技术一些。从深圳到重庆也是不得已。 劉勇祥 :

微光 : 可以自学,做些小东西,参与开源项目等等 mr.倪 : 找好师傅带最重要

劉勇祥 : 如何找到一个好师傅是关键

大鹏 : 我经常看一些比较小的开源组件,然后自己写,而且写出来的性能要高于开源 劉勇祥 : 优秀 我还达不到那水平

关注公众号"懒人找资源",星球资源一站式服务

results matching ""

    No results matching ""